A BYO fish and chip shop yay! Headed here with another couple and our dogs a few weeks back. You could call it a triple date, as Ellie and Boris the dogs are getting on famously. The fish and chips were only ok, I felt the batter on the fish was way too heavy and overly crunchy for my liking. Also the squid rings were crumbed. I much prefer a super light batter on both fish and squid. The chips were good. Portion sizes were pretty standard as far as Perth fish & chip shops goes. I’d give them three stars if it wasn’t for the fact they’re BYO.

There were a few months before my New Year’s attempt of a detox(yeah right) where my sister and I would frequent this place every few weeks. We’d buy a fisherman’s basket to share, and a set of traditional fish’n’chips. Obviously, coming back rather often, we’d agree that this place makes great fish and chips. The fishermans’s basket contains several large calamari rings, not just one or two burnt-to-a-cinder bits of rubbery ol’ thing. And crumbed prawns. And yummy crabsticks. And lots and lots of crispy, but not too oily, chips. Been watching my chip intake lately, but methinks it’s time to revisit this good ol’ trusty fish’n’chip. Oh, did I mention they make the most delicious sweet potato patties? Mmmmmm.
